Cigar Republic USA is a full-service cigar bar and lounge located at 3337 E Oakland Park Blvd, Fort Lauderdale, FL 33308, offering a curated international humidor, a full liquor bar with rare scotches, bourbons, and rums, plus both indoor and outdoor patio seating. The lounge features a Rocky Patel private area in the back, late-night hours running until 3 a.m. on weekends, and the kind of genuinely welcoming neighborhood energy that keeps regulars coming back. BLC rates Cigar Republic USA 91 out of 100 — a hidden gem and one of South Florida's best late-night cigar destinations.

FIRST IMPRESSIONS: THE PLAN CHANGES FOR THE BETTER
I was in Miami in May 2026 for Big Smoke Miami. Like most cigar trips, the event was only part of the story — you have to explore, follow the leads, and see where the smoke takes you.
One night we decided to head up to Fort Lauderdale. The first lounge we had in mind looked promising, but when we got there, they were closing at 10 p.m. If you know anything about cigar smokers, you know that 10 p.m. is usually when the second cigar is starting to look like a good idea, not when the night ends.
So we started asking around, pulling up recommendations, and Cigar Republic USA kept coming up as one of those under-the-radar spots. That was enough for us. We jumped in an Uber and headed over.
When we pulled up, my first thought was: okay, this is definitely a local spot. No big signage. No flashy entrance trying to convince you it's important. Just a neighborhood cigar bar that had clearly earned its reputation the old-fashioned way — by being good at what it does and staying open when other places had already turned the lights off.
There was a nice patio outside. Inside, a bar with a serious liquor setup. The staff were friendly right from the start — not the forced, transactional kind of friendly that tells you someone is just doing their job. The real kind. The kind that makes you feel like you picked the right spot before you even get a cigar in your hand.
That is always a good sign.
THE HUMIDOR & BAR: USEFUL BEATS MASSIVE, EVERY TIME
The humidor at Cigar Republic USA is not massive. I want to say that up front because it matters. There is a real difference between a humidor that is big and a humidor that is useful.
This one felt useful.
You could walk in, look around, and find something worth smoking without needing a ladder, a map, or a twenty-minute consultation with the staff. There were enough solid cigars to make the choice interesting, but not so many that you ended up standing there paralyzed trying to pick between forty sticks nobody has touched in months. A tighter, well-maintained selection beats an overstuffed room of slow movers — and Cigar Republic clearly understands that.
The bar is where Cigar Republic genuinely surprised me. This did not feel like a cigar shop that added a few bottles of rum to say it had a bar. It felt like a real bar — one that also happened to understand cigar people. Wide assortment of spirits, rare scotches, bourbon, rums, wine. The kind of setup that makes it easy to sit down, order something worth drinking, and let the night slow down to the right speed.
That is the sweet spot for a cigar lounge. You want the room to invite you to stay a while. Not rushed. Not standing around waiting for a chair. Just settled. Cigar Republic hit that.
AMBIANCE & PRIVATE SPACES: NEIGHBORHOOD ENERGY WITH ROOM TO BREATHE
Every cigar lounge has its own rhythm. You walk in, grab a cigar, order something to drink, sit down, and within a few minutes you can usually tell exactly what kind of place it is.
Cigar Republic USA had a neighborhood lounge feel. Easygoing. People were talking. The staff were moving around. It was the kind of room where conversations happen naturally — and that is one of the things I genuinely love about good cigar lounges. You can walk in knowing nobody and walk out two hours later having had one of the best conversations of the trip.
The patio outside gives the place some genuine breathing room. Fort Lauderdale weather being what it is, outdoor cigar time is a real option here — not just a few chairs next to a dumpster, but an actual outdoor space worth using. It works for different types of smokers and different kinds of nights: you can pull up to the bar, settle into the indoor lounge, or drift outside and see where things go.
The Rocky Patel lounge area in the back adds another layer. It is more enclosed — a bit quieter, a bit more intentional. For those who want to sit down and focus on the smoke rather than the room, it is there. For those who want the social energy of the front bar, that is there too. That flexibility is underrated in a lounge, and Cigar Republic has it.
Reviews across TripAdvisor, Restaurantji, CigarLounges.co, and Cigar World all point to the same things: relaxed atmosphere, friendly owners, solid cigar selection, good crowd, and a lounge that stays open when everywhere else has closed. Even local Reddit threads mention it as a hidden gem worth going out of your way for. That is not one lucky review — that is a pattern, and patterns are usually right.
